Imagetools

screenshot of Imagetools
vite

Load and transform images using a toolbox :toolbox: of custom import directives!

Overview

Imagetools is an innovative toolbox designed for developers looking to streamline the process of image transformation and optimization at compile-time. With its easy-to-use directives, this tool enhances image handling in web projects, ensuring that images are modern, efficient, and optimized for performance. Whether you're working on a small project or a larger commercial application, Imagetools simplifies image management with a range of powerful features.

Features

  • Output modern formats: Automatically transforms images into modern formats, ensuring compatibility and optimal loading times across different devices.
  • Resize Images: Effortlessly resize images to fit various dimensions without losing quality, making responsive design more straightforward.
  • Easy Srcset generation: Simplifies the creation of srcset attributes, allowing for better image loading strategies based on device screen sizes.
  • Fast in development mode: Designed to be lightweight during development, it enhances workflow without slowing down your build process.
  • Remove Image Metadata: Strips unnecessary metadata from images, reducing file size and ensuring privacy.
  • Extensible: Provides an open architecture that allows developers to easily customize and extend its functionality to suit specific needs.
vite
Vite

Vite is a build tool that aims to provide a faster and leaner development experience for modern web projects

eslint
Eslint

ESLint is a linter for JavaScript that analyzes code to detect and report on potential problems and errors, as well as enforce consistent code style and best practices, helping developers to write cleaner, more maintainable code.

rollup
Rollup

RollupJS is a popular and efficient JavaScript module bundler that takes the code from multiple modules and packages them into a single optimized file, minimizing the overall size of the application and improving its performance.

typescript
Typescript

TypeScript is a superset of JavaScript, providing optional static typing, classes, interfaces, and other features that help developers write more maintainable and scalable code. TypeScript's static typing system can catch errors at compile-time, making it easier to build and maintain large applications.